The protagonists in martial arts stories are the chosen ones, they can always easily learn all kinds of magical skills, and the heights that others have reached after half a lifetime of hard work, they can achieve it in an understatement, so that readers will feel extremely happy after bringing in the characters.

But what if there are multiple protagonists in a work at the same time? Should the author level the bowl of water, or let them decide the winner?

Jin Yong portrayed the two protagonists Guo Jing and Yang Guo at the same time in "The Legend of the Condor Heroes", of course, strictly speaking, Guo Jing should be the "protagonist of the previous work", but he always has some protagonist halo, and combined with the original plot setting, Guo Jing and Yang Guo, the two protagonists, really have a reason to have a showdown.

But why did Jin Yong never let this showdown happen? If it is really a fight to the end, which side will have the last laugh?

1. New hatred and old hatred

It is also a bad fate, when Guo Xiaotian and Yang Tiexin were righteous, how could they have thought that there would be so many love-hate entanglements between the descendants of Guo and Yang's families.

In fact, in the generation of Yang Kang and Guo Jing, it was more that the Yang family was sorry for the Guo family, but in Yang Guo's generation, it was the other way around.

In the author's opinion, it is a little unfair that Yang Guo was given a single name by Guo Jing and his wife as soon as he was born, and people haven't done anything, so you will default to the fact that people may go astray, and you can change your mistakes, we all know that people are very easy to accept "hints", especially their own names, which determines that Yang Guo is destined to go astray, and this is indeed the case.

It's just that Yang Guo's detour is actually related to Guo Jing and his wife, he really doesn't know the truth of the year, he believes that Guo Jing and his wife are the murderers of his father, whether it is an accident or what, he is a son, he is not qualified to forgive Guo Jing and Huang Rong for his father, what he can do is to take revenge, there is no problem with this, it is an old hatred.

In addition, Guo Fu later cut off one of Yang Guo's arms in anger, even Guo Jing thought that Yang Guo, who had lost an arm, would return to the top, and even survival would be a problem.

Therefore, Yang Guo has a grudge against Guo Jing's family, which is normal, even if he later knows that Guo Jing is a hero who cares about the people of the world, it should be one yard at a time, and there should always be an understanding of new hatreds and old grievances.

In fact, the third Huashan Sword Debate at the end of the book was the best time for the two of them to have a competition, but Jin Yong didn't let the two of them do it, but just decided to choose a new generation of five uniques in the middle of talking and laughing.

Therefore, the author can only analyze the gap between the two in strength from a theoretical point of view.

Second, the top masters

Guo Yang and Yang are both protagonists, so their martial arts configurations are naturally first-class.

That Guo Jing is carrying the eighteen palms of the dragon, fighting left and right, and the "Nine Yin True Scripture", coupled with the light skill of "Ladder to the Sky", this configuration can be called perfect.

Among the five masters of the year, except for the martial arts of Duan Zhixing, the "Southern Emperor" Duan Zhixing's martial arts have never been learned by him, and he has been involved in the other four unique martial arts, such as the toad skill of the Western Poison, the dog-beating stick method of the Northern Beggar, the finger snap magic power of the Eastern Evil, and the basic martial arts of the Quanzhen Sect of the Zhongshentong, the "Chongyang Legacy Inscription" is barely a stunt left by Wang Chongyang.

In addition, Yang Guo also obtained the top divine skill of the Ancient Tomb School, the Jade Maiden's Heart Sutra, the hidden world master "Sword Demon" Dugu's Xuantie swordsmanship, and even Jin Yong made him the only protagonist in his pen who created his own unique skills.

Jin Yong said: "It is necessary to know that practicing martial arts is no different from learning, skills, and entrepreneurship, if you follow the door of others, [the highest] can only reach the [middle and upper realm], blindly plagiarism and imitation, it is difficult to achieve great success in the end." ”

Therefore, Yang Guo's ability to create his own martial arts seems to surpass Guo Jing, but it is only "seemingly".

Because later Huang Yaoshi gave a very objective evaluation of Yang Guo's self-created Gloomy Ecstasy Palm, saying: "Brother's palm method, [in terms of strength, only the son-in-law Guo Jing's eighteen palms can be compared]. The old man's Luoying Divine Sword Palm lost a lot. ”

Huang Laoxie is not a braggart person, he has always said something, even if Guo Jing is his son-in-law, he will not be partial, he said that the Gloomy Ecstasy Palm is only comparable to the Eighteen Palms of the Dragon Descending, that is most likely the case.

Therefore, in terms of the most proud killing moves of the two, it is actually difficult to distinguish the winner from the loser, so it seems that the strength of Guo Jing and Yang Guo should be between the two of them?

The two fight to the end, and it will only be a "lose-lose" ending?

In fact, under the premise that the level of martial arts is comparable, there is another condition that will affect the direction of this game, and Jin Yong has already given a hint through Xiao Feng's mouth.

3. Xiao Feng solves doubts

Not to mention that the stories of "Dragon Babu" and "Condor Trilogy" are in different worldviews, and the settings in several works cannot be generalized.

At least Jin Yong has opened up the relationship between these works in the new revised version, for example, in the twelfth chapter of the newly revised version of "The Legend of the Condor Heroes", it is mentioned that Xuzhu passed on the deeds of the beggar gang for Xiao Feng, saying that it is: "During the Northern Song Dynasty, Xiao Feng, the leader of the beggar gang, invited the heroes of the world to fight, and very few people could stop him in three moves and two styles. At that time, there were a total of 'twenty-eight palms of the dragon', and then Xiao Feng and his brother Xuzhuzi deleted the complicated and simplified, took the essence and used the macro, and changed it to the eighteen palms of the dragon, and the palm power was thicker. This palm technique was passed to Hong Qigong, and it was displayed when discussing the sword with Wang Chongyang, Huang Yaoshi and others at the top of Huashan, and Wang Chongyang and others were all praised. ”

Obviously, the worldview of these works is unified, and the concept of martial arts in them is also universal.

And when Xiao Feng commented on Murong Bo back then, he mentioned such a sentence: "Xiao Feng drank a bowl of wine and asked: 'Master Murong wasn't too old when he died, right?' Ah Zhu said: "Fifty years old is not old. Xiao Feng said: "Well, he has deep internal strength, and when he was in his fifties, he was at the peak of his martial arts, and he didn't know how to die suddenly?" ’”

The facts also proved that Murong Bo faked his death, and it is not difficult to see from Xiao Feng's conclusion that in Jin Yong's martial arts worldview, a person will reach the peak state of physical function at the age of fifty.

Therefore, under the premise of "also a top master", Guo Jing, who has been practicing martial arts for a longer time and is at his peak, is undoubtedly stronger than Yang Guo.

It's just that in this way, Yang Guo's image will inevitably seem to be cheap, and it makes sense for Jin Yong to buy this duel to happen.
